Retail's Big Show 2025: AI, Brand Loyalty, and Customer Experience Take Center Stage

Retail leaders gathered at 'our website 2025: Retail's Big Show' to discuss the future of the industry. Key themes included customer-centric AI, brand loyalty, and creating meaningful customer experiences. Levi Strauss & Co. shared how they use AI to personalize shopping, while Amazon Stores CEO Doug Herrington emphasized the importance of innovation and failure acceptance.

Levi's employs a platform called BackPocket to provide associates with a 360-degree view of shoppers. This helps generate personalized recommendations, enhancing the shopping experience. Euromonitor International's Michelle Evans noted that 30% of digital consumers prefer brands that align with their values, highlighting the importance of brand loyalty.

Rent the Runway CEO Jennifer Hyman advised brands to focus on their intentional customers. She suggested that understanding and catering to these customers can drive brand loyalty and success. WGSN futurist Cassandra Napoli predicted that businesses will design for communities, ensuring AI works with, not against, humans. This human-centric approach to AI was a key theme of the event.

NVIDIA's Azita Martin demonstrated how AI can simulate different store designs to observe human and tech behavior. This can transform store design, merchandising, and labor productivity, as noted by Tapestry's Trang To. Levi Strauss & Co. Chief Digital Officer Jason Gowans added that successful digital transformation should be 'invisible but detectable', enhancing the customer experience without disrupting it.
